The AVerMedia PW513 is a solid choice if you're looking for a webcam that offers very high video quality, thanks to its 4K resolution at 30 frames per second. This means your image will be sharp and detailed, which is great for streaming or professional video calls. The camera uses a CMOS sensor and has a decent field of view, making it versatile for different setups. An important bonus is the included Ulanzi VL49 mini RGB light, which is rechargeable and compact. It lets you adjust brightness and color temperature from warm yellow to cool white, helping you look your best in various lighting situations.

This flexibility is especially useful if you don’t have good room lighting or want to create a specific mood for streaming or recording. The PW513 supports autofocus, ensuring your image stays clear even if you move a bit. While the product details don’t deeply describe the microphone, the supported audio formats suggest it can handle good sound capture, but you might want a dedicated microphone for the best audio quality. Compatibility is strong, working smoothly with popular platforms like OBS, Streamlabs, Zoom, Teams, and Skype, making it easy to integrate into your existing setup.

The 30fps frame rate, while common for webcams, might not be as smooth as 60fps models if you plan on very fast motion streams. Also, being a USB device, it requires a reliable connection and a computer that supports USB 3.0 for best performance. The mini ring light is handy but might not replace larger professional lighting if you need very bright or broad illumination. Taken together, the AVerMedia PW513 with its included ring light is an excellent pick for gamers, streamers, or remote workers wanting high-quality video with flexible lighting, though serious videographers might want more advanced audio or lighting setups.

Buying Guide for the Best Webcams With Ring Lights

Choosing the right webcam with a ring light can significantly enhance your video quality for streaming, video calls, or content creation. The ring light helps to provide even lighting, reducing shadows and making you look more professional. When selecting a webcam with a ring light, consider the following key specifications to ensure you get the best fit for your needs.
ResolutionResolution refers to the clarity and detail of the video captured by the webcam. Higher resolution means better image quality. Common resolutions include 720p, 1080p, and 4K. If you need a webcam for casual video calls, 720p might be sufficient. For professional streaming or content creation, 1080p or 4K would be better choices as they provide sharper and more detailed images.
Frame RateFrame rate is the number of frames captured per second, measured in frames per second (fps). Higher frame rates result in smoother video. Standard frame rates are 30fps and 60fps. For general use, 30fps is adequate, but if you are streaming or recording fast-paced activities, 60fps will provide a smoother experience.
Field of ViewField of view (FOV) indicates how much of the scene the webcam can capture. It is measured in degrees. A wider FOV (e.g., 90 degrees) captures more of the background, which can be useful for group calls or showing more of your environment. A narrower FOV (e.g., 60 degrees) focuses more on you, which is ideal for solo streaming or presentations.
Ring Light Brightness and AdjustabilityThe brightness and adjustability of the ring light are crucial for achieving the best lighting conditions. Some ring lights offer adjustable brightness levels and color temperatures, allowing you to customize the lighting to suit different environments and times of day. Look for webcams with adjustable ring lights to ensure you can always achieve optimal lighting.
AutofocusAutofocus ensures that the webcam automatically adjusts to keep the subject in focus. This is important for maintaining clear and sharp video, especially if you move around during calls or streams. Webcams with reliable autofocus are ideal for dynamic activities, while fixed-focus webcams might be sufficient for stationary use.
Microphone QualityMicrophone quality affects the clarity of your audio during video calls or recordings. Some webcams come with built-in microphones that offer noise reduction and stereo sound. If audio quality is important for your use case, look for webcams with high-quality microphones or consider using an external microphone for better sound.
CompatibilityCompatibility refers to whether the webcam works with your operating system and preferred software. Most webcams are compatible with Windows, macOS, and popular video conferencing platforms. Ensure the webcam you choose is compatible with your devices and software to avoid any connectivity issues.
